HR 4651 · 108th Congress · International Affairs
To establish a Federal interagency task force to promote the benefits, safety, and potential uses of agricultural biotechnology outside the United States to improve human and animal nutrition, increase crop productivity, and improve agricultural sustainability while ensuring the safety of food and the environment, and for other purposes.

Establishes the Federal Interagency Task Force to Promote the Benefits, Safety, and Potential Uses of Agricultural Biotechnology Overseas to improve interagency cooperation and to develop and disseminate scientific information outside the United States on the benefits, safety, and potential uses of agricultural biotechnology.…
